No surprise, but from various news outlets we find out that Brown University has been recognized as the best-dressed Ivy and Harvard the worst. I’ve long been impressed with the off-the-runway attire of the semiotics majors - and the generally relaxed comfort in style of the (less fashionista) rest of the campus. What’s surprising is that partisans of the other schools seem to contest Women’s Wear Daily’s verdict. Says one Harvard student quoted in the Globe, “I wish you could see me today. I’ve got a suit on, with a really snazzy tie.” I’m all for more formal attire, but that one would equate “really snazzy tie” with fashionability speaks volumes.

And as Schteino points out, the excuse that MA weathers are so rough as to require barn jackets doesn’t hold - Rhode Island isn’t that far south of here.
